Secret

I wanted to say I always loved you,
and I yearned to reach out for your hands
hanging freely in the dusty hallway air.
That feeling of burning desire, it was
too much at times to think about.
Your grinning visage, your brassy laugh dancing away could be
something that lifted my spirits on the darkest day, and
there were months filled with hope and hopelessness; you were
never aware of my presence, yet
I always knew you were there.

I always knew you were there:
never aware of my presence, yet
there were months filled with hope and hopelessness.You were
something that lifted my spirits on the darkest day, and
your grinning visage, your brassy laugh dancing away could be
too much at times to think about.
That feeling of burning desire, it was
hanging freely in the dusty hallway air,
and I yearned to reach out for your hands –
I wanted to say I always loved you.
